Wordbrutepress - Wordpress Brute Force Multithreading with Standard and XML-RPC Login Method


Wordpress Brute Force Multithreading with standard and xml-rpc login method written in python.

Features:
  • Multithreading
  • xml-rpc brute force mode
  • http and https protocols support
  • Random User Agent
  • Big wordlist support


Usage: 
Standard login request:

python wordbrutepress.py -S -t http[s]://target.com[:port] -u username -w wordlist [--timeout in sec]

Xml-rpc login request:

python wordbrutepress.py -X -t http[s]://target.com[:port] -u username -w wordlist [--timeout in sec]
